Cuperval 20WP Bordeaux Mixture is a highly effective, broad-spectrum fungicide and bactericide formulated using the classic Bordeaux mixture
It is widely used in agricultural practices across Pakistan for controlling various fungal and bacterial infections in crops. The product comes in a wettable powder form, making it easy to mix and apply for optimal results.
Key Features:
Formulation: Wettable powder (WP), ideal for quick dispersion in water.
Composition: Contains Copper Sulphate and Calcium Hydroxide (lime), the key components of the Bordeaux mixture.
Broad-spectrum Protection: Controls a wide range of fungal and bacterial diseases affecting fruits, vegetables, and crops.
Safe for Crops: When used according to guidelines, it does not harm the plants or the soil.
Effective Against: Downy mildew, powdery mildew, anthracnose, and various other fungal diseases.
Easy Application: Can be sprayed directly on plants with minimal residue left on crops.

Uses:
Fruits: Protects fruit crops like grapes, citrus, apples, and others from fungal diseases like downy mildew and anthracnose.
Vegetables: Ideal for vegetables such as tomatoes, cucumbers, and peppers, preventing issues like powdery mildew and blight.
Cereals: Effective for controlling rust and blight in wheat, rice, and other cereal crops.
Vineyards & Orchards: Widely used in grapevines and other fruit trees to prevent the spread of bacterial and fungal infections.
Nurseries & Greenhouses: Protects seedlings and young plants in controlled environments from initial pathogen outbreaks.
Application Instructions:
Mixing: Dissolve the recommended amount of Cuperval 20WP in water according to the specific crop requirements (consult the label for accurate measurements).
Spraying: Apply the mixture evenly on the crop’s foliage, ensuring both the upper and lower sides of leaves are covered.
Frequency: For best results, spray during early stages of disease development and repeat application as necessary based on crop needs (usually every 7–10 days).
Safety: Always wear appropriate protective gear during handling and application to avoid contact with skin and eyes.
